Work on US$93 mln propylene unit commences in Japan

27-Feb-08
Construction work has been initiated at a Yen 19 bln (US$93 mln) high-efficiency propylene unit in Ichihara, Chiba prefecture, Japan. The unit is a joint venture between Japanese refining company Idemitsu Kosan and chemical makers Mitsui Chemicals and Sumitomo Chemical. The unit will handle the conversion of butadiene into 150,000 tpa of propylene and clean fuel. The plant is scheduled to start up in Q3-2009.
